Job Description – Basic Function

Under the direction of the Dean of Student Services, provide general counseling services in support of the College’s recruitment and retention efforts. Responsibilities include personal, career and educational counseling to students; participation in orientation/counseling sessions, classroom presentations, workshops, assessment interpretation, outreach activities, evening assignments, and liaison duties with academic departments. Assignments involve curriculum development, development and assessment of student learning outcomes, professional activities, committee work, and utilizing intervention strategies with academically challenged students. Additionally, work with electronic processes such as Curricunet, Tracdat, Degree‑Audit, and similar systems.

Required Duties
  • Demonstrate sensitivity to and understanding of the diverse academic, socioeconomic, cultural, disability, and ethnic backgrounds of community college students.
Required Qualifications
  • Master’s in counseling, rehabilitation counseling, clinical psychology, counseling psychology, guidance counseling, educational counseling, social work, or career development, marriage and family therapy, or marriage, family and child counseling.
  • Possess a California Community College life credential in the subject matter area of Counseling, or the equivalent (equivalency must be verified).
  • Note: a license as a Marriage and Family Therapist (MFT) is an alternative qualification for this discipline, pursuant to title 5, section 53410.1.
